本标准规定了纤维增强复合材料桥板(以下简称FRP桥板)的术语和定义、分类和标记、原材料、要求、试验方法、检验规则、标志、包装、运输和贮存等。本标准适用于拉挤工艺成型的人行桥、车行桥梁或栈桥的玻璃纤维增强复合材料桥板,其他纤维复合材料桥板可参照使用。
1.1.1 Scope of Eurocode 4(1) Eurocode 4 applies to the design of composite structures and members for buildings and civilengineering works. It complies with the principles and requirements for the safety and serviceabilityof structures, the basis of their design and verification that are given in EN 1990: 2002 – Basis ofstructural design.(2) Eurocode 4 is concerned only with requirements for resistance, serviceability, durability and fireresistance of composite structures. Other requirements, e.g. concerning thermal or sound insulation,are not considered.(3) Eurocode 4 is intended to be used in conjunction with:EN 1990 Basis of structural designEN 1991 Actions on structuresENs, hENs, ETAGs and ETAs for construction products relevant for composite structuresEN 1090 Execution of steel structures and aluminium structuresEN 13670 Execution of concrete structuresEN 1992 Design of concrete structuresEN 1993 Design of steel structuresEN 1997 Geotechnical designEN 1998 Design of structures for earthquake resistance(4) Eurocode 4 is subdivided in various parts:Part 1-1: General rules and rules for buildingsPart 1-2: Structural fire designPart 2: General rules and rules for bridges.1.1.2 Scope of Part 1-1 of Eurocode 4(1) Part 1-1 of Eurocode 4 gives a general basis for the design of composite structures together withspecific rules for buildings.(2) The following subjects are dealt with in Part 1-1:Section 1: GeneralSection 2: Basis of designSection 3: MaterialsSection 4: DurabilitySection 5: Structural analysisSection 6: Ultimate limit statesSection 7: Serviceability limit statesSection 8: Composite joints in frames for buildingsSection 9: Composite slabs with profiled steel sheeting for buildings1.1.3 Scope of Part 2 of Eurocode 4(1) Part 2 of Eurocode 4 gives design rules for steel-concrete composite bridges or members ofbridges, additional to the general rules in EN 1994-1-1. Cable stayed bridges are not fully coveredby this part.(2) The following subjects are dealt with in Part 2:Section 1: GeneralSection 2: Basis of designSection 3: MaterialsSection 4: DurabilitySection 5: Structural analysisSection 6: Ultimate limit statesSection 7: Serviceability limit statesSection 8: Decks with precast concrete slabsSection 9: Composite plates in bridges(3) Provisions for shear connectors are given only for welded headed studs.NOTE: Reference to guidance for other types of shear connectors may be given in the National Annex.
